    Lizzo Shows Off Impressive 60-Pound Weight Loss In A Bodysuit

    Team_Benjamin Franklin InstituteBy Team_Benjamin Franklin InstituteJanuary 5, 2026No Comments5 Mins Read
    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est Copy Link LinkedIn Tumblr Email VKontakte Telegram
    Share
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est Email Copy Link


    Lizzo is ringing in the new year with a sizzling photo of herself showing off her massive weight loss transformation.

    The “About Damn Time” singer shared a post in which she showed off her slimmed-down figure in a bikini from her shapewear brand Yitty and a Pucci bodysuit.

    Lizzo also recently took to social media to slam critics who continue to make sinister comments about her body despite losing a lot of weight over the years.

    Lizzo Stuns In A Blue Bodysuit To Flaunt Her Weight Loss

    Instagram | Lizzo

    Lizzo left little to the imagination as she took to Instagram on Friday to share a couple of photos of herself, including one in which she rocked a white bikini from her Yitty shapewear line.

    The 37-year-old Grammy winner, whose real name is Melissa Viviane Jefferson, appeared make-up free and posed, placing her hands on her hips as she stared intently into the camera.

    In a second photo, Lizzo rocked a blue patterned romper from the luxury label Pucci and styled it alongside white sunglasses.

    “YITTY & a Pucci fit… nastyyyyy,” she wrote in the caption, adding a flirty tongue-out emoji.

    The Singer Admitted To Trying Ozempic

    Lizzo highlights trim waist and weight loss in red corset as she leads the stars at Amazon 2025 Upfronts
    SteveSands/NewYorkNewswire/MEGA

    Lizzo has already lost in excess of 60lbs and previously revealed that she’d achieved her goal weight. In previous years, she said that she tipped the scales by maintaining a healthy lifestyle that involved moving more and giving up junk foods.

    However, during a June appearance on the “Just Trish” podcast, she admitted to using Ozempic and other GLP-1 drugs to help her on her journey.

    “I’ve tried everything,” she said, per the Daily Mail. “It’s just the science, for me, calories in vs. calories out. Ozempic works because you eat less food.”

    “It makes you feel full. So, if you can just do that on your own and get mind-over-matter, it’s the same,” Lizzo explained.

    While she admitted to the brief trial with GLP-1 drugs, Lizzo has often emphasized that her results came from consistent lifestyle changes, including adopting Pilates. She also had to abandon her junk food vegan lifestyle, at which time she was eating as much as 3,000 to 5,000 calories per day.

    “So for me, when I actually started eating whole foods and eating like beef and chicken and fish, I was actually full and not expanding my stomach by putting a lot of like fake things in there that weren’t actually filling me up,” she said.

    Lizzo Scored A Major Legal Win

    Lizzo at the Vanity Fair Oscar Party held at the Wallis Annenberg Center for the Performing Arts on March 2, 2025 in Beverly Hills, CA.
    OConnor-Arroyo / AFF-USA.com / MEGA

    Lizzo suffered legal troubles after 3 of her former backup dancers, Crystal Williams, Noelle Rodriguez, and Arianna Davis, accused her of fostering a “hostile working environment,” fat-shaming them, and sexual harassment.

    However, she scored a legal win in December when the dancers decided to drop their fat-shaming charges against her.

    To show her excitement, the “Still Bad” hitmaker took to Instagram to share a video noting that “the truth is finally out.”

    “The fat-shaming claims against me have been officially dropped by my accusers. They conceded it had no merit in court,” Lizzo wrote. “There was no evidence that I fired them because they gained weight. Because it never happened. Now the truth is finally out.”

    “They weren’t fired for gaining weight. They were fired for taking a private recording of me without my consent and sending it off to ex-employees,” Lizzo added.

    She noted that she wasn’t “settling” and proposed to fight other claims made against her “until the truth is out.”
